@muscleyfellow, one of the primary reasons for maintaining your data on the Fitbit Server is so it is available to you when you log in from other devices, such as the Fitbit.com Dashboard, which allows you to analyze your data in various formats. It also allows you to share your data with Fitbit friends. Additionally, if you replace your tracker or phone, all of the data is still available to you.

This statement is correct; the reason of this is because your raw data from your tracker is compile and analyzed in our servers so it is available in all the devices where you want to see your information.

 

Same principle as it happen with an online cloud, only that this is dedicated for your daily activity data. Also it allows the protection of this information in case of any loss, as it saves space on your phone storage.
